Application for a Permit to Practice and Registration on the Membership Roll

A candidate who has met the prerequisites must apply for a permit to practice and be registered on the membership roll in order to be allowed to practice medicine in Québec. 

List of prerequisites to the issuance of a permit to practice

  • Registration as student
  • Postgraduate training in family medicine (2 years)
    or
    Postgraduate training in one of the 53 other specialties (4 to 8 years)
    Particular conditions apply for some specialties.
    or
    Recognition of equivalence of postdoctoral training

    Application for recognition of equivalence of postdoctoral training is mandatory for all physicians who completed their training in the United States. However, the application for recognition of equivalence in training is not required for candidates who, having begun their training in the United States, come to Québec to complete it. These candidates must, after obtaining a residency position from a Québec university, apply to the Collège des médecins du Québec for a training card.
  • Licence obtained from the Medical Council of Canada (LMCC)
    However, this requirement does not apply to a resident registered in Québec, before July 1st, 2009, in a university postdoctoral training program other than family medicine.
  • A candidate who wishes to obtain a permit to practice and begin his practice must read carefully the following instructions:
    • The application for the permit must be submitted at least one month before the date scheduled for the start of practice.
    • The fees for a permit are $700, non refundable.
    • To obtain the permit to practice between June 1 and August 31, the candidate must submit his application for a permit before May 1.
    • When the permit will be issued, the candidate will receive by e-mail the necessary informations to fill out the first registration on the membership roll. He will then receive his permit to practice by mail.
    • To access the secured application, the candidate must have a user code and a password. The candidates who hold or have held a training card in Québec for the last 4 years must use their user code (resident number) and their password. The other candidates must contact the Collège des médecins to obtain a user code and a temporary password.

    1. Fill out the form Application for a Permit to Practice Medicine through the secured Web site of the Collège.
    2. Fill out the First registration on the membership roll through the secured Web site of the Collège when the Medical Education Division will have provided him with his permit number. The candidate must be registered on the membership roll in order to be authorized to practice medicine in Québec.

    Once the candidate is registered, the Collège will transmit the information to the Régie de l’assurance maladie du Québec (RAMQ).
